Home
Questions
Answers
Suggest crossword puzzle
Search
Answer:
DEFEATS
Possible Questions:
Beats
Thwarts
Gets the better of
Bests
Takes down
Outscores
Outplays
Vanquishes
Triumphs over
Overcomes in battle